Can Diabetics Eat Cinnamon Rolls?

Diabetes is characterized by the body’s inability to properly regulate blood sugar levels, making dietary choices essential for health management. Whether a person with diabetes can eat a cinnamon roll is not a simple yes or no, but depends entirely on metabolic context and careful strategy. Consuming this food item, known for its high carbohydrate and sugar content, presents a significant challenge. Navigating this choice requires understanding the pastry’s ingredients and the body’s specific response.

The Core Nutritional Components of Standard Cinnamon Rolls

A standard, commercially available cinnamon roll is a concentrated dose of components that rapidly elevate blood glucose. The bulk of the pastry is refined wheat flour, a processed carbohydrate stripped of most fiber. This lack of fiber allows the carbohydrates to be quickly broken down into glucose during digestion.

The typical roll also contains substantial added sugars, primarily in the filling and frosting. A single, average-sized roll can contain 50 to 80 grams of total carbohydrates, with 25 to 40 grams coming directly from simple sugars. Large, bakery-style versions can exceed 120 grams of carbohydrates.

The fat content, derived from butter or oils, is also considerable, generally ranging from 12 to 18 grams. While this fat slows the rate at which the stomach empties, it adds substantial caloric density. This combination of high refined carbohydrates, simple sugars, and fat creates a dense item with minimal protein or fiber to buffer the glucose load.

Understanding Rapid Blood Sugar Spikes

The refined ingredients in a cinnamon roll trigger a rapid rise in blood glucose, known as a postprandial spike. Refined white flour has a high Glycemic Index (GI), often ranging between 70 and 85, indicating its quick conversion to glucose. This rapid digestion means glucose floods the bloodstream shortly after consumption.

The added sugars from the filling and icing are almost immediately available for absorption, further accelerating the glucose surge. This massive influx places a sudden and substantial demand on the body’s insulin response mechanisms. For someone with impaired insulin function, such a high Glycemic Load (GL) can overwhelm their ability to move glucose out of the blood and into the cells effectively.

When the body cannot clear glucose quickly enough, blood sugar levels remain high, leading to a state of hyperglycemia. Sustained or frequent hyperglycemia can contribute to long-term complications associated with diabetes, including damage to blood vessels and nerves. The metabolic mechanism of a cinnamon roll is fast, high-volume glucose delivery, which a diabetic diet seeks to avoid.

Strategies for Minimizing Metabolic Impact

Consuming a high-carbohydrate food like a cinnamon roll requires a proactive strategy focused on mitigation. The most important step is extreme portion control, as even a quarter of a standard-sized roll represents a significant carbohydrate reduction. Since commercial sizes vary widely, measuring the portion is necessary to accurately account for the carbohydrate load.

Strategic timing of consumption can help blunt the glucose spike by avoiding an empty stomach. Eating the small portion immediately following a balanced meal that contains protein, healthy fats, and fiber, such as a salad or lean meat, can slow gastric emptying. This slower digestion allows the glucose to enter the bloodstream more gradually, distributing the carbohydrate load over a longer period.

The tactical pairing of the indulgence with other macronutrients also plays a role in managing the metabolic effect. Protein and fat consumed alongside or just before the pastry can delay the absorption of glucose. Monitoring blood sugar levels is another important step, both before consumption and 60 to 90 minutes afterward, to understand the body’s precise reaction.

Physical activity immediately following consumption is one of the most effective ways to mitigate the spike. A short walk, even for 15 to 20 minutes starting about 30 minutes after eating, helps muscles use glucose for energy. This increased muscle activity improves insulin sensitivity and directly assists the body in clearing the sugar from the bloodstream, thereby significantly moderating the postprandial glucose surge.

The Real Influence of Cinnamon on Diabetes

The presence of cinnamon in the pastry is often a point of curiosity, given its reputation for blood sugar benefits. This connection is largely a misconception in this context. Cinnamon contains cinnamaldehyde, a bioactive compound that research suggests may enhance insulin sensitivity and promote glucose uptake by cells.

This potential effect has led to the spice being studied as a complementary therapy for improving glucose metabolism. However, the trace amount of cinnamon used for flavoring in a baked good is metabolically insignificant compared to the massive sugar and refined flour content.

Studies showing a modest blood-sugar-lowering effect typically involve consuming high, standardized doses, ranging from 1.5 to 6 grams of pure cinnamon daily, often in capsule form. The small sprinkle found in a cinnamon roll is completely overwhelmed by the pastry’s sheer carbohydrate load.

Relying on the cinnamon within the roll to provide a protective metabolic effect is not a sound strategy for blood sugar management. While cinnamon may offer modest health benefits when consumed in therapeutic quantities, its presence does little to counteract the powerful hyperglycemic effects of the sugar and refined flour.
